
July 2, 17:30 Beijing time, the 14th round of the Chinese Super League, Shanghai Shenhua hosted Tianjin Jinmen Tigers, who remain undefeated in all competitions this season. Both teams have been in good form recently. Shanghai Shenhua recently won 4 consecutive matches in the FA Cup and the Chinese Super League. They are currently second on the table behind Shanghai Harbor with 32 points; Tianjin Jinmen Tiger have 5 wins, 8 draws and 0 losses, and are fourth on the Chinese Super League table with 23 points.
In terms of hard power, Shanghai Shenhua has a clear advantage. The whole team is worth about 13 million euros, while Tianjin Jinmen Tigers are worth less than 10 million euros. The history of the rivalry between the two teams is very tense. Shanghai Shenhua has won 6, drawn 2 and lost 4 of their last 12 matches. Among them, Tianjin Jinmen Tiger became Shanghai Shenhua's bitter rival last season. Shanghai Shenhua is undefeated in two rounds, Shanghai Shenhua 1-1 and Shanghai Shenhua 5-2.
It's worth noting that both of these teams are teams with excellent defenses this season. Tianjin Jinmenhu has only conceded 3 goals on the road this season, while Shanghai Shenhua has only conceded 7 goals this season. In terms of offense, both teams are in similar form, with Tianjin Jinmen Tiger having a slight advantage. They scored 17 goals in the first 13 rounds, while Shanghai Shenhua scored 15. Based on this situation, the matchup between these two teams will be very intense.
Before the match, Shanghai Shenhua head coach Wu Jingui attended the press conference together with Wang Haijian. Wu Jingui emphasized the team's form, confirming that the team's point-scoring king Yu Hanchao's return from suspension will be a big boost for the team, and that every time Hanchao goes out on the pitch he will have a good mentality. For newcomer Dai Weijun, Wu Jingui confirmed that the players are already preparing, and that Dai Weijun is familiar with many of the international players in the team. He has also shown good form in the past few days of training and will definitely play and make his debut after joining Shanghai Shenhua.
Considering Wang Haijian's steady form and Xu Haoyang's excellent form, Dai Weijun is likely to make his debut as a substitute. After all, he hasn't played an official match for a long time and will need some time to adapt to the rhythm of the game. Combined with Wu Jingui's previous employment habits in leading the team, Shanghai Shenhua's starting eleven basically appears. Wang Haijian, Xu Haoyang, Jiang Shenglong, Zhu Chenjie and Wen, all of whom are the main players who played the Asian Games on behalf of the national soccer team, will return to the starting lineup.
Up front, in Hanchao, Malele and Teixeira form a trident; in midfield, Wang Haijian, Amadou and Xu Hao Yang join forces; in the backline, Wen, Zhu Chenjie, Jiang Shenglong and Yann Xinli partner up; and in goal, Bao Yaxiong. Basogo, like Dai Weijun, will need time to regain his form and he will also come on as a substitute.
